The Russian Media Crackdown: it's getting harder for Russians to cut through the noise of state propaganda and censorship slate17 March 2022 (LINK)

Medusa is an independent Russian news website. "Born from the ashes of a media outlet that crumbled under Kremlin pressure in 2014, Medusa's founders decamped to Riga, Latvia, but they committed themselves to covering Moscow remotely.[...] Last year, [the Russian government] declared Medusa a foreign agent, [...] making it harder to sell Russian ads. The sites now wholly dependent on donations from outside of the country that it covers."

The war in Ukraine is also being fought on TikTok digitaltrends16 March 2022 (LINK)

As per The Media Manipulation Casebook, videos with the hashtag #Ukraine have been watched over 26.8 billion times on TikTok as of March 9, while Instagram had only touched the 33 million mark.

"A 20-year old refugee named Marta Vastuya who is based in London amassed 36 million views of her videos, raising awareness about the difficulties faced by Ukrainians, The Times reports. Another 20-year old Ukrainian named Valeria Shashenok has seen her account getting millions of views as she shows her life in an underground bunker while the streets witness a bloody struggle and bombs flatten buildings outside, according to The Cut."

Russia blocked Instagram, so developers created a clone protocol16 March 2022 (LINK)

The Rossgram platform will open to the general public on 28 March. "It's unsurprising that Russian developers would create an Instagram clone rather than a platform similar to Facebook, which is also blocked in the country. Instagram is way more popular than Facebook in Russia, based on the number of downloads from the App Store and Google Play."
